The Utilities Commissioning and Operational Readiness Training Course, within the specialisation of Operations Readiness and Assurance Training courses and the category of Engineering maintenance and operation, provides a structured approach to preparing, commissioning, testing, and handing over essential utility systems for safe and reliable operation. The course focuses on Utilities Commissioning, covering the planning, inspection, functional testing, performance verification, documentation, and operational acceptance of critical utility infrastructure.
Participants develop practical knowledge of utility commissioning activities involving steam, water, compressed air, electrical systems, and related support services. The course also addresses commissioning procedures, system readiness checks, operational risks, troubleshooting, maintenance interfaces, start-up planning, and handover requirements to help organisations achieve stable and efficient utility operations.

Course Outline
Module 1: Fundamentals of Utilities Commissioning
- Principles and objectives of utility commissioning
- Commissioning lifecycle and key stages
- Utility systems and their operational interfaces
- Roles and responsibilities during commissioning
- Commissioning strategies and readiness requirements
Module 2: Operational Readiness Planning
- Developing an operational readiness framework
- Commissioning schedules and work planning
- Systemisation and commissioning boundaries
- Readiness reviews and verification
- Pre-start-up requirements and acceptance criteria
Module 3: Steam and Water System Commissioning
- Steam system inspection and commissioning
- Boilers, steam distribution, and condensate systems
- Water treatment and distribution systems
- Flushing, cleaning, pressure testing, and functional checks
- Performance verification and operational controls
Module 4: Compressed Air and Electrical Systems
- Compressed air generation and distribution
- Air quality, pressure, and performance checks
- Electrical utility system commissioning
- Power distribution and equipment testing
- Electrical safety and energisation procedures
Module 5: Testing, Inspection and Performance Verification
- Commissioning test procedures
- Functional and performance testing
- Instrumentation and control verification
- Equipment reliability checks
- Defect identification and punch-list management
- Acceptance testing and performance documentation
Module 6: Safety and Risk Management During Commissioning
- Commissioning hazards and risk assessment
- Isolation and energy control principles
- Permit-to-work requirements
- Safe energisation and start-up practices
- Emergency preparedness during commissioning
- Process and operational safety considerations
Module 7: Troubleshooting and Start-Up Management
- Common utility commissioning problems
- Fault identification and root cause analysis
- Corrective actions and re-testing
- Start-up sequencing and operational controls
- Managing abnormal operating conditions
Module 8: Handover and Operational Assurance
- Mechanical completion and commissioning dossiers
- System handover procedures
- Operating and maintenance documentation
- Training and competency requirements
- Final readiness assessment
- Transition from commissioning to routine operations
- Continuous improvement and reliability assurance
